What is Administration? Supplying a Lifeline in Times of Dilemma

At its core, Administration is a formal bankruptcy procedure in the UK made to give a business encountering considerable monetary difficulties with a crucial moratorium-- a legitimately binding suspension on lender activities. Think about it as a safeguarded duration where the relentless pressure from creditors, such as needs for payment, lawful process, and the threat of property seizure, is temporarily stopped. This breathing room allows the business, under the support of a accredited insolvency specialist referred to as the Administrator, the moment and possibility to analyze its economic placement, discover prospective services, and ultimately pursue a far better outcome for its financial institutions than prompt liquidation.

While commonly a standalone procedure, Administration can additionally function as a stepping rock in the direction of various other insolvency procedures, such as a Firm Voluntary Plan (CVA), a legally binding contract between the firm and its lenders to pay off financial obligations over a set period. Initiating the Process: Exactly How to Get in Management

There are generally 2 main paths for a business to enter Administration in the UK:

The Out-of-Court Process: This is usually the recommended technique due to its rate and lower cost. It includes the company ( commonly the supervisors) submitting the required files with the bankruptcy court. This process is generally available when the company has a qualifying drifting fee (a security interest over a business's possessions that are not fixed, such as supply or borrowers) and the consent of the cost owner is gotten, or if there is no such fee. This route permits a quick appointment of the Manager, sometimes within 24 hr.

Formal Court Application: This route comes to be necessary when the out-of-court process is not readily available, as an example, if a winding-up application has already existed versus the firm. In this circumstance, the directors (or sometimes a lender) should make a formal application to the court to designate an Administrator. This procedure is generally more lengthy and expensive than the out-of-court path.

The specific treatments and needs can be complex and frequently depend on the company's specific circumstances, particularly worrying safeguarded creditors and the existence of qualifying floating fees. Looking for experienced recommendations from insolvency professionals at an onset is critical to browse this process successfully.

The Immediate Impact: Impacts of Management

Upon going into Management, a significant shift takes place in the firm's operational and legal landscape. The most immediate and impactful impact is the halt on creditor activities. This legal guard avoids financial institutions from taking the actions laid out previously, giving the business with the much-needed stability to assess its choices.

Beyond the moratorium, other vital results of Management include:

The Administrator Takes Control: The selected Manager thinks control of the firm's events. The powers of the supervisors are substantially cut, and the Manager becomes responsible for managing the business and discovering the best feasible outcome for financial institutions.
Constraints on Possession Disposal: The firm can not commonly throw away possessions without the Administrator's permission. This guarantees that properties are maintained for the benefit of financial institutions.
Prospective Suspension of Agreements: The Administrator has the power to evaluate and possibly end certain contracts that are regarded detrimental to the business's prospects.
Public Notice: The consultation of an Administrator is a matter of public document and will be promoted in the Gazette.
The Guiding Hand: The Role and Powers of the Bankruptcy Manager

The Insolvency Administrator plays a essential function in the Management procedure. They are certified experts with certain legal tasks and powers. Their primary duties include:

Taking Control of the Firm's Assets and Matters: The Administrator assumes overall monitoring and control of the firm's procedures and possessions.
Exploring the Business's Financial Scenarios: They perform a comprehensive testimonial of the company's economic placement to comprehend the factors for its troubles and analyze its future viability.
Creating and Applying a Technique: Based upon their analysis, the Manager will certainly develop a strategy focused on attaining one of the statutory functions of Administration.
Connecting with Lenders: The Administrator is accountable for maintaining financial institutions informed about the progress of the Administration and any type of proposed strategies.
Dispersing Funds to Creditors: If possessions are recognized, the Manager will certainly manage the circulation of funds to creditors in accordance with the statutory order of concern.
To meet these responsibilities, the Administrator has wide powers under the Bankruptcy Act 1986, including the authority to:

Reject and designate directors.
Remain to trade the business (if deemed beneficial).
Close down unlucrative parts of the business.
Negotiate and implement restructuring plans.
Offer all or part of the business's company and assets.
Bring or protect lawful procedures on behalf of the firm.

Important Considerations and the Roadway Ahead

It's important to remember that Administration is a official legal process with particular statutory functions laid out in the Insolvency Act 1986. The Administrator needs to act with the goal of accomplishing among these functions, which are:

Rescuing the company as a going worry.
Achieving a better result for the what is administration business's creditors overall than would be most likely if the business were wound up (without initially remaining in administration). 3. Understanding building in order to make a circulation to several protected or preferential financial institutions.
Often, Management can result in a "pre-pack" administration, where the sale of the business's business and properties is discussed and set with a purchaser before the official visit of the Administrator. The Administrator is after that assigned to quickly execute the pre-arranged sale.

While the initial period of Management normally lasts for twelve months, it can be prolonged with the consent of the financial institutions or via a court order if more time is called for to achieve the goals of the Management.
